Tasks
Bookkeeping and Associated Processes
- Day-to-day full service bookkeeping for small to medium-sized businesses.
- Following bookkeeping policies and procedures, ensuring compliance with New Zealand legal requirements.
- Preparation of Client monthly reports in Xero and any forecasting systems.
- Reconciliation of client entered data.
- Preparing and filing GST/PAYE returns.
- Xero and Hubdoc set ups for clients.
- Support for our senior bookkeeper and the New Zealand based accountants and team.
- Monitoring for variances from the projected time budget.
- Assisting in financial activities such as running payroll and generating invoices.
- Preliminary checks to ensure complete client year end information has been provided, before accountants start preparation.
- Administration related to accounts that have been prepared by accountants.
